aristoteles hotel
Advantages: clean rooms,nice staff Disadvantages: the area not too friendly,far from airport
the hotel's located at the trade center of athens.not far from the metro station and very close to the railway station also.although its pretty far from the airport,about 40 minutes by taxi.but very close to the pireas port,about 15 minutes.the hotel room comes with air conditioner,tv and a very clean bathroom.
not a fancy wide room.but fine.not too small either.if there are bad things to say about this hotel it probably the location.it's not the ...

Athenaeum Luxury at the InterContinental
Advantages: Helpful staff, lovely bedrooms, mini-bus service into the centre Disadvantages: Not much in the local area, expensive, facilities not the best
...office tower rather than a hotel though. It's a very large hotel with over five hundred guest bedrooms over nine floors. Checking In: On both occasions it was very easy to check in and out again, the receptionists were all efficient, helpful and spoke excellent English. The reception area was also very well staffed with four staff members around at any one time to minimise queues. The Room: Very impressed with the room on both stays. On my first ... ...a facial soap. Hotel Facilities: These aren't excellent in my opinion. The swimming pool is outdoor only and only for summer use. Internet access is very poor, I believe 24 Euros for unlimited wireless access or 5 Euros per hour. Considering that I have stayed in four-star hotels with unlimited free usage both using wireless and a business centre I think that this is very poor.
